How to use docker in windows
With the continuous development of cloud computing technology, Docker container technology has gradually become the new favorite in the Internet industry. Using Docker under Windows systems has also become a need for many developers. So, how to use Docker in Windows system?
1. Install Docker
First, you need to install Docker in the Windows system. It is recommended to use Docker Desktop for Windows, which can provide you with a fully functional Docker development environment and can also provide GUI interface operations.
On the official Windows website, you can find the download link for Docker Desktop for Windows. After the download is complete, click the installer to install it. During the installation process, be sure to select the "Install required Windows components for WSL2" option to support running Linux containers on Windows systems.
After the installation is complete, you can find the Docker Desktop icon in the system menu and set it up. In addition, Hyper-V and WSL2 need to be configured, and the Linux kernel update package needs to be installed.
2. Run Docker
After the installation is completed, you can run Docker on the Windows system. By clicking the Docker Desktop icon, you can start the Docker service. In Docker, you can run many common containers, such as MySQL, Redis, etc.
To run a container, you can use the Docker command line tool. First, you need to open Windows PowerShell or CMD terminal. Then, enter the command docker run in the terminal, and then add the name of the container to be run after the command to start the container.
3. Use Docker Compose
If you need to run multiple containers at the same time, and these containers need to work together, you can use Docker Compose.
Docker Compose is a tool for defining and running multi-container Docker applications. Through a docker-compose.yml file, you can define multiple containers and specify the connection relationship between them. In addition, you can also define various properties of the container, such as name, environment variables, etc.
To use Docker Compose on Windows systems, you first need to install it. Docker Compose can be installed through the following command:
curl -L https://github.com/docker/compose/releases/download/1.28.0/docker-compose-Windows-x86_64.exe -o docker -compose.exe
After the installation is complete, you can define and run multiple containers by writing the docker-compose.yml file. In the file, you can specify the name, image, port and other information of each container. In the corresponding directory, use the docker-compose up command to start the application. If you need to stop the application, you can use the docker-compose down command.

Methods for copying files to external hosts in Docker: Use the docker cp command: Execute docker cp [Options] <Container Path> <Host Path>. Using data volumes: Create a directory on the host, and use the -v parameter to mount the directory into the container when creating the container to achieve bidirectional file synchronization.

How to restart the Docker container: get the container ID (docker ps); stop the container (docker stop <container_id>); start the container (docker start <container_id>); verify that the restart is successful (docker ps). Other methods: Docker Compose (docker-compose restart) or Docker API (see Docker documentation).
